Autoship: The Engine of Recurring Revenue and Margin Stability

According to a report by BusinessWire, Chewy's Autoship program accounted for $2.58 billion in sales during Q2 2025, representing 83% of total net sales and a 14.9% year-over-year increaseChewy Announces Second Quarter 2025 Financial Results[1]. This growth far outpaced overall revenue growth of 8.6% to $3.10 billion, underscoring the program's role in stabilizing cash flows and reducing volatilityChewy Announces Second Quarter 2025 Financial Results[1]. The shift toward recurring revenue has also enhanced customer lifetime value, with active customers rising to 20.9 million in Q2 2025—a 4.5% year-over-year increaseChewy Announces Second Quarter 2025 Financial Results[1].

The program's dominance reflects a broader consumer trend toward subscription-based convenience. As noted in a Nasdaq analysis, Autoship's success stems from its ability to offer “discounts, priority access, and seamless ordering,” fostering habitual purchasing and reducing churnChewy, Inc. Q1 2025 Margin Growth and BC Partners $1B Sale[3]. This stickiness has allowed ChewyCHWY-- to convert 82% of its sales into predictable revenue streams, a critical advantage in a competitive retail landscapeChewy, Inc. Q1 2025 Margin Growth and BC Partners $1B Sale[3].

EBITDA Margin Expansion: Operational Discipline and Gross Margin Gains

Chewy's Q2 2025 financial results highlight the program's contribution to profitability. Adjusted EBITDA reached $183.3 million, with a margin of 5.9%—an 80-basis-point improvement year over yearChewy Announces Second Quarter 2025 Financial Results[1]. This margin expansion was driven by two key factors: gross margin growth and operational cost control.

Gross margin widened to 30.4% in Q2 2025, up 90 basis points from the prior yearChewy Announces Second Quarter 2025 Financial Results[1]. While the Autoship program's cost structure remains opaque, the company attributes these gains to “inventory lifecycle management” and a shift toward higher-margin categories like private-label productsChewy, Inc. Q1 2025 Margin Growth and BC Partners $1B Sale[3]. Additionally, operating expenses were tightly managed, with SG&A costs held at 18.5% of net sales in Q1 2025Chewy, Inc. Q1 2025 Margin Growth and BC Partners $1B Sale[3].

The Autoship model itself amplifies these efficiencies. By enabling predictable delivery schedules, it reduces logistics costs and inventory waste. As a Monexa.ai blog post explains, the program's scalability allows Chewy to “leverage economies of scale in procurement and fulfillment,” further compressing unit costsChewy, Inc. Autoship Growth Drives Revenue & Margin[2].

Strategic Diversification and Long-Term Sustainability

Beyond direct cost savings, Autoship serves as a gateway to broader revenue streams. For instance, Chewy's paid membership program, Chewy+, and its veterinary care services have seen heightened adoption among Autoship usersChewy, Inc. Q1 2025 Margin Growth and BC Partners $1B Sale[3]. These initiatives not only diversify income but also deepen customer relationships, creating a flywheel effect where retention in one segment fuels growth in others.

Moreover, Chewy's technology investments—such as AI-driven personalization and data analytics—have enhanced the Autoship experience. A Q1 2025 earnings call transcript notes that these tools have improved “product assortment and availability,” directly boosting enrollment and retention ratesChewy, Inc. Q1 2025 Margin Growth and BC Partners $1B Sale[3]. Such innovations reinforce the program's sustainability, even as the broader pet care market matures.

Risks and the Road Ahead

Despite these strengths, challenges persist. The company's reliance on a single revenue driver (Autoship) exposes it to risks like shifting consumer preferences or supply chain disruptions. Additionally, while gross margins have improved, they remain below historical peaks, suggesting room for further optimizationChewy Announces Second Quarter 2025 Financial Results[1].

However, management's guidance for FY2025—projecting adjusted EBITDA margins of 5.4–5.7%—signals confidence in navigating these headwindsChewy, Inc. Q1 2025 Margin Growth and BC Partners $1B Sale[3]. Strategic bets on veterinary clinics and digital advertising also hint at a long-term vision to diversify beyond core pet supplies, mitigating concentration risk.
